航空发动机半实物仿真实验台优化设计

摘    要:按照实验室建设的整体规划,需要对原有航空发动机半实物仿真实验台的接口电路进行优化设计.在提出实验台优化要求的基础上,利用Protel 99SE软件实现PCB的优化设计,为PCB板设计了保护箱体.实际测试表明,优化设计后的仿真实验台完全达到设计要求,方便了信号的测量与控制.

关 键 词:半实物仿真  电子调节器  优化设计  Protel 99SE

Abstract:According to the construction plan of a laboratory, some circuits of aero engine hardwarein-loop test platform should be designed again. On the basis of optimized demands for the test platform, optimized design of PCB is completed by Protel 99SE, and a bin is also made for the test platform. Tests show that the optimized test platform fully satisfies design demands and also facilitates measure and control of signals.
Keywords:hardware-in-loop simulation   engine electronic controller   optimized design   Protel 99SE.
